The VIN decode will give your the basic specification but not the optional extras on your car. For this you need a printout of the Vehicle Details from the dealer.

These are the original VIN's assigned by the factory. Many online VIN lookups are USA based. On older imports, the USA assigns a replacement VIN which can give some odd results with European / RoW vehicles.
